Arduino iic i2c interface lcd1602 with blue or yellowgreen lcd. This is a quick description of how to hook up the lcd module to an arduino. Lcds are a fun and easy way to have your microcontroller project talk back to you. Arduino compatible iici2ctwi ywrobot serial lcd 1602 16x2 module. C display with lcm1602 with a pic18f hey folks, i got one of these displays off ebay, a ywrobot arduino lcm1602 iic v1 labeled part. I wanted to use a simple text display on my pic, and i wanted to save some pins. We wanted to make a backpack addon circuit that would reduce the number of pins without a lot of expense. Heres a link detailing the different i2c interfaces. I have now attached a ywrobot lcm1602 iic v1 lcd display and followed the instructions here. I got this lcd from ebay yesterday, tried it with this simple code below. Withwithout iici2ctwi 1602 serial backlight lcd module.
If have got a blue lcd 20x4 character, i2c connected to a kl25z. All up and running and fiddled with the blinking led example changing the flash rate of the onboard led. Lcd 20x4, ywrobot arduino lcm1602 iic v1, i2c will not work. This page describes an enhanced forked version of the basic driver code library for text lcd panels using the 4bit interface of the hd44780 lcd display controller note that there are many hd44780 compatible lcd controllers around e.
Before going to start this tutorial you must know a brief about i2c communication. Connecting a 20x4 hd44780 lcd with ywrobot lcm1602 iic v1. Arduino iici2c interface lcd1602 with blue or yellowgreen lcd. Jun 29, 2012 example arduino sketch for sainsmart i2c lcd2004 adapter for hd44780 lcd screens readily found on ebay or the lcd2004 module appear. It will saves at least 4 digital analog pins on arduino. This a serial protocol that supports multiple devices on the same 2wire bus plus voltage and ground, of course. Well, if all of the code was only for an arduino and there being no actual documentation or wiring diagram.
If you plan to use this with an arduino board you can download a compatible library and example sketch from our support forum here. Ywrobot lcm1602 iic v1 lcd arduino tutorial henrys bench. Details in the document linked at the end of this page, if you want them. This i2c 16x2 arduino lcd screen is using an i2c communication interface. Tutorial arduino conectar lcd 16x2 por protocolo i2c. Cut and paste these examples into a blank page on the arduino ide. Demo code for iici2c serial interface adapter module for. Product code hcardu0023 features 64mm x 14mm lcd display, supports iic i2c application diy arduino based project. Its hexadecimal code is 0c1602 new blue iic i2c twi 1602 16x2 serial lcd module display for arduino. Ywrobot arduino lcm1602 iic v1 arduinoiiclcd gylcdv1 lcm1602 iic a0 a1 a2. Arduino spi use i2cspi lcd backpack adafruit learning. Arduino iic i2c interface was developed to reduce the io port usage on arduino board. Things have changed since their website was updated, i guess, since my address was 0x27 as well. Hello guys, in this instructable you are going to see how to connect i2c lcd display to arduino and how to print on lcd display.
Arduino uno any arduino will do ywrobot arduino lcm1602 iic v1 from ebay. Example software sketch for 2 line 16 character displays. You can switch the power voltage of both ports between 3. By using simple i2c and spi inputoutput expanders we have reduced the number of pins only 2 pins are needed for i2c while still making it easy to interface with the lcd. Lcd version 1 marked ywrobot arduino lcm1602 iic v1 also version marked a0 a1 a2. Ywrobot lcm1602 i2c v1 arduino tutorial logo projets arduino. The largest collection of arduino books free pdf download, arduino books, arduino. First time arduino user, the board having arrived today. You can download the document as well as the code from their advertisement. This tutorial explains how to connect a inexpensive hdd44780 compatible lcd to the raspberry pi using 6 gpios. On the right side, there are two ports of power output. Sunfounder uno r3 project starter kit compatible with arduino ide,25 tutorials included. Hobby components arduino compatible iici2ctwi ywrobot serial lcd 1602 16x2 module.
Turobot uno r3 starter kit 1602 lcd servo motor dot matrix. Im using a pic24f but am unable to use the lcd without knowing the i2c commands. It contains an atmel avr microcontroller specifically the atmega328 a usbtoserial interface, five volt voltage regulator, and various support electronics. Like its predecessors, the uno is an allinone development board. Arduino iici2c interface was developed to reduce the io port usage on arduino board. Lcd version 1 marked ywrobot arduino lcm1602 iic v1 lcd version 2 marked arduinoiiclcd gylcdv1 lcd version 3 marked lcm1602 iic a0 a1 a2 these displays are available here. Adding a lcd to any project immediately kicks it up a notch.
I got it to pass the u8glib test the first time without hitch. Iici2ctwi 1602 serial backlight lcd display module ywrobot for arduino. Sainsmart iici2ctwi serial 2004 20x4 lcd module shield for. Example software sketch 16 character 2 line i2c display backpack interface labelled ywrobot arduino lcm1602 iic. Iic i2ctwi 1602 serial backlight lcd display module ywrobot for arduino. Gnd5vsdascl gnd5vpte0pte1 the lcd is marked ywrobot arduino lcm1602 iic v1 include mbed. It includes pin outs, connection diagram and a sample sketch. For a link to our support forum please see the label on the product packaging. Arduino ywrobot arduino lcm1602 iic v1 mostrar n, acentos.
The robotics part supports 12c and features a blue backlight and contrast. I2c control of lcd display using ywrobot lcm1602 v2. Now i want to understand libraries ans sketch files better. Got a ywrobot breadboard power supply how can i test it.
Make sure that you have pullup resistors on the sda and. While there are other ways to connect using i2c or the uart this is the most direct method that get right down the bare metal. The datasheet for the pcf8574t shows which pin on the ic are its gpios, labelled p0 to p7. Lcd1602, or 1602 charactertype liquid crystal display, is a kind of dot matrix module to show letters, numbers, and characters and so on. Arduino compatible iici2ctwi ywrobot serial lcd 1602. This display uses a 2wire communications method called iic, i2c i squared c, and twi. Gm 4p sensor connection cable, programmed through the arduino controller, you. I like quick and easy implementation and i like having pins left over for other things. Example software sketch for 4 line 20 character displays.
Arduino projects can be alone and you can also run a computer program at runtime. Contrast adjustment is also provided by the daughter board via a potentiometer. Lcd 20x4, ywrobot arduino lcm1602 iic v1, i2c will not. Kingduino iici2c 1602 blue screen lcd module for arduino. Absolute beginner here i picked up some bits to try to get started with arduino and electronics. Ywrobot lcm1602 iic v1 20x4 lcd display with pcf8574t github.
This tutorial will take through the process of testing your own. Focuses on connecting and establishing communication with a ywrobot i2c lcd. Lcd 1602 i2c commands arduino robot iot community forum. Lcd version 1 marked ywrobot arduino lcm1602 iic v1 lcd version 2 marked arduino iic lcd gylcd v1 lcd version 3 marked lcm1602 iic a0 a1 a2 these displays are available here. Example arduino sketch for sainsmart i2c lcd2004 adapter for hd44780 lcd screens readily found on ebay or the lcd2004 module appear. Lcd display ywrobot arduino lcm1602 iic v1 youtube. Withwithout iici2ctwi 1602 serial backlight lcd module ywrobot for arduino. Python script drive a 16x2 lcd with the raspberry pi.
645 1182 1309 1479 265 923 212 582 374 649 1058 678 1426 283 416 472 381 650 203 70 1113 975 413 1252 994 675 845 1480 86 877 391 1262 874 141 354 364 36 1402 1389